Output 45376bc7374c53ab116c7833b41c749d22add07aeaa08c7f2ce252efe942f635:1

value
23884
script pubkey
OP_0 OP_PUSHBYTES_20 5ad0a8f033bea5be21f27a433819526ee6c13ebe
address
tb1qttg23upnh6jmug0j0fpnsx2jdmnvz047wffzt9
transaction
45376bc7374c53ab116c7833b41c749d22add07aeaa08c7f2ce252efe942f635
confirmations
27833
spent
true